It's called 'Coercive Reproduction'. Male abusers bully (or more often rape) a partner into pregnancy so that they can control them through the kid. Think of all the abusive men who strike back at ex-wives by murdering their kids. <br />

One of the first cases I ever handled as a lawyer was exactly such a case: the ex-husband had been providing cash and in-kind child support for years without knowing that the wife was double-dipping on welfare.  She, the welfare agency and the child support agency went after him on the basis that he'd never paid a dime, even to the point of the child support agency lying to the judge: they asserted that they'd never told him that it was okay, when in fact they (mistakenly) had.  I had to subpoena their records to prove the three-sided lie.<br />
<br />
Lesson of the day: both people and bureaucracies will lie their asses off if  they think that they can find somebody else to pay their bills.
